This issue of Families in Society marks the inauguration of “Writers at Work,” a section of the journal created to allow readers to “meet” authors and learn about the personal inspirations and influences that compel them to write for publication. In this issue, writer Cathryne Schmitt tells us about what it was like for her to bring into existence her forthcoming book Diversity in Single-Parent Families: Working from Strength. We hope hers will be the first of many such personal essays and invite you to share your literary experiences with our readers.
— Howard Goldstein, Editor
